释义与例句

n.
  1. 1.

    The act of something that swells or expands.

    可数 不可数
  2. 2.

    The sport or hobby of flying in a hot-air balloon.

    不可数 可数

    When he retired, he took up ballooning.

  3. 3.

    The mechanical kiting used by spiders, mites, caterpillars, etc. to travel through the air.

    可数 不可数
v.
  1. 1.

    present participle and gerund of balloon

adj.
  1. 1.

    Growing rapidly as a balloon.

    The ballooning economy was out of control.

  2. 2.

    Rising high in the air.

    The cricketer hit a ballooning shot for six runs.
